Examples of NiqqudFilter


Examples of org.apache.lucene.analysis.hebrew.NiqqudFilter

    @Override
    protected TokenStreamComponents createComponents(final String fieldName, final Reader reader) {
        // on exact - we don't care about suffixes at all, we always output original word with suffix only
        final HebrewTokenizer src = new HebrewTokenizer(reader, prefixesTree, SPECIAL_TOKENIZATION_CASES);
        TokenStream tok = new NiqqudFilter(src);
        tok = new ASCIIFoldingFilter(tok);
        tok = new LowerCaseFilter(matchVersion, tok);
        tok = new AddSuffixFilter(tok, '$') {
            @Override
            protected void handleCurrentToken() {
View Full Code Here

Examples of org.apache.lucene.analysis.hebrew.NiqqudFilter

    @Override
    protected TokenStreamComponents createComponents(final String fieldName, final Reader reader) {
        // on exact - we don't care about suffixes at all, we always output original word with suffix only
        final HebrewTokenizer src = new HebrewTokenizer(reader, prefixesTree, SPECIAL_TOKENIZATION_CASES);
        TokenStream tok = new NiqqudFilter(src);
        tok = new LowerCaseFilter(matchVersion, tok);
        tok = new AlwaysAddSuffixFilter(tok, '$', false) {
            @Override
            protected boolean possiblySkipFilter() {
                if (CommonGramsFilter.GRAM_TYPE.equals(typeAtt.type()) ||
View Full Code Here
TOP
Copyright © 2018 www.massapi.com. All rights reserved.
All source code are property of their respective owners. Java is a trademark of Sun Microsystems, Inc and owned by ORACLE Inc. Contact coftware#gmail.com.